Transaction 0523ce896f90475f710194e03ec2133c240cce4e65241bcc7350618e500dc474

1 Input
2 Outputs
  • 0523ce896f90475f710194e03ec2133c240cce4e65241bcc7350618e500dc474:0
  • value  400000
    address  3Dgw4fz9MAbi4K3Zj8ss8ZZBSMaxNMWtAV
  • 0523ce896f90475f710194e03ec2133c240cce4e65241bcc7350618e500dc474:1
  • value  1385723
    address  18CvB3UvujB4zUiAV5c7LFkfiHmCvGx9QT